The road from Pinjore through Baddi to Nalagarh is lined with pharma plants making tablets, capsules, syrups and injectables for national brands, often on third-party contract. Consumer goods, packaging and printing units fill the gaps between them.

Many plant owners live in Chandigarh, Delhi or further away and visit weekly. The daily running is left to a plant head, a QA team and a stores in-charge who keep most records on paper.

Around Baddi

The areas, estates and markets that matter in Baddi.

Baddi industrial area

Pharma formulation plants and FMCG units working for their own brands and on contract. Batch manufacturing records, QC results and stock by batch and expiry are what inspectors check.

Barotiwala

Pharma and packaging units along the road to Kalka and Pinjore. Packing material stock, printed carton versions and supplier approvals are their pain.

Nalagarh

Larger plants, including food, textiles and pharma, towards the Punjab border. Multi-shift production and contract labour records matter most.

The Pinjore-Nalagarh highway

Transporters, C&F agents and warehouses move finished goods out every day. Dispatch, transporter tracking and delivery proofs are the daily paperwork.

How software gets chosen

How Baddi businesses pick and use software.

In Baddi, the QA head and plant head choose the software, and the owner signs off on cost. They want to see audit trails, user roles and how corrections are recorded before anything else.

Contract manufacturers are pushed by the brands they make for. When a large brand asks for batch data in a set format, the plant looks for help fast.

Where it breaks

Where Baddi businesses lose time and money.

The brand asks for batch data we have only on paper

Loan-licence and contract customers want batch-wise yields, deviations and QC results. The QA team retypes them from binders.

Old carton versions get used on the line

Printed packing material changes with every artwork revision. Without version control in stores, an old carton reaches packing.

Stock near expiry is found too late

Raw materials and finished goods are tracked by batch in a register. Near-expiry stock shows up only at the monthly count.

Can the software track packing material by artwork version?

Yes. Each carton, label and leaflet lot is linked to its artwork version, and stores cannot issue a superseded one. The line clearance record shows which version went into each batch.

Can you connect our weighing balances and machines to batch records?

Often. Balances and some machines have data ports we can read, which removes handwritten weights. The free technology audit lists which equipment can connect and which cannot.
